全面解析区块链存储系统架构:构建去中心化数

      时间:2025-06-23 20:20:13

      主页 > 资讯问题 >

                ### 内容主体大纲 1. **引言** - 区块链的基本概念 - 区块链存储的重要性 2. **区块链存储系统的核心概念** - 什么是区块链存储 - 区块、链、节点的定义与作用 3. **区块链存储系统的架构组成** - 数据层 - 网络层 - 共识层 - 合约层 - 应用层 4. **区块链存储系统的类型** - 公有链 - 私有链 - 联盟链 - 混合链 5. **去中心化存储 vs. 传统存储** - 优势与劣势比较 - 适用场景分析 6. **区块链存储系统的应用实例** - 数字资产管理 - 供应链溯源 - 身份认证与安全 7. **区块链存储的挑战与前景** - 存储成本 - 数据隐私问题 - 未来发展趋势 8. **总结** - 区块链存储的未来展望 --- ### 引言

                区块链技术是一种新型的分布式账本技术,近年来得到了极大的关注和应用。在数据信息爆炸的时代,如何安全、高效地存储数据成为了亟待解决的问题。区块链存储系统以其去中心化和安全性特点,逐渐成为数据存储的新选择。本文将探讨区块链存储系统架构的各个组成部分及其特点。

                ### 区块链存储系统的核心概念

                什么是区块链存储

                区块链存储是一种通过区块链技术实现的去中心化数据存储方式,数据以区块为单位,通过加密算法确保其安全性,不可篡改与透明可查。

                区块、链、节点的定义与作用

                全面解析区块链存储系统架构:构建去中心化数据存储的未来

                在区块链中,数据被以“区块”的形式存储,同时多个区块按照时间顺序通过“链”相连。每个参与区块链网络的计算机被称为“节点”,每个节点都有复制整个区块链的副本,从而保证数据的安全性与一致性。

                ### 区块链存储系统的架构组成

                数据层

                数据层是区块链的核心,主要负责存储所有的交易数据及相关信息。通过加密和哈希算法,确保数据的不可篡改性和安全性。

                网络层

                全面解析区块链存储系统架构:构建去中心化数据存储的未来

                网络层负责节点间的通信和信息传递,确保区块链网络的去中心化特性,以及数据的一致性和安全性。

                共识层

                共识层用于维护网络中的一致性,通过各类共识算法(如PoW、PoS等)来验证和确认交易。

                合约层

                合约层支持智能合约的执行,允许在区块链上自动化执行合约,提升交易效率。

                应用层

                应用层是区块链技术应用的具体实现,如数字货币钱包、去中心化应用(DApp)等。

                ### 区块链存储系统的类型

                公有链

                公有链是开放的,每个人都可以参与到数据的维护与共识中,如比特币和以太坊。公有链的安全性强,但性能相对较低。

                私有链

                私有链由特定组织控制,适用于企业或组织内部的数据存储和管理,安全性高,性能也较强。

                联盟链

                联盟链是多个组织共同维护的一种区块链,适用于需要多个信任主体共同管理的数据场景。

                混合链

                混合链结合了公有链和私有链的优势,适用于复杂的商业场景。

                ### 去中心化存储 vs. 传统存储

                优势与劣势比较

                去中心化存储相较于传统存储有着数据安全性更高、耐抗篡改、透明性等优势,但在存储成本和处理速度上仍面临挑战。

                适用场景分析

                去中心化存储适用于需要高安全性和数据透明度的场景,如金融领域和供应链管理。

                ### 区块链存储系统的应用实例

                数字资产管理

                区块链存储为数字资产提供了安全存储和流转的方式,提高了资产的流动性,降低了管理成本。

                供应链溯源

                通过区块链技术,能够实现商品在整个供应链中的溯源,提升了产品的透明度和消费者的信任。

                身份认证与安全

                区块链存储能确保个人信息的安全性与隐私保护,提高身份认证的效率与可信度。

                ### 区块链存储的挑战与前景

                存储成本

                虽然区块链存储具有许多优势,但存储成本偏高,尤其对于大规模数据存储来说仍需解决方案。

                数据隐私问题

                如何平衡数据透明性与隐私保护是当前区块链存储面临的一大挑战,需要结合技术手段进行创新。

                未来发展趋势

                随着技术的不断进步,区块链存储有望在更多领域得到应用,其安全性和效率将不断提升。

                ### 总结

                区块链存储系统作为一种新型的数据存储方案,其去中心化和数据安全的特性,使其在当今数字化时代展现出巨大的潜力。随着技术的不断发展,区块链将在各个行业中发挥更为重要的作用,为我们的数字生活带来变革。

                --- ### 六个相关问题及其详细介绍 1. **区块链存储是否适合大规模数据存储?** 2. **如何确保区块链存储中的数据安全性?** 3. **区块链存储在金融行业的应用有哪些?** 4. **去中心化存储的未来发展趋势是什么?** 5. **私有链与公有链在存储应用上的主要区别?** 6. **智能合约在区块链存储中的角色是什么?** ### 问题详细介绍:区块链存储是否适合大规模数据存储?

                区块链存储与大规模数据存储的适用性

                虽然区块链存储被广泛认为是一个安全且透明的存储解决方案,但在大规模数据存储方面,其适用性仍存争议。传统的区块链,特别是公有链,通常因为每个节点都必须存储整个区块链数据而面临存储空间不足的问题。随着数据量的提升,成本和管理的复杂性也增加。此外,区块链的写入速度较慢,尤其是当网络繁忙时,这可能不适合需要快速读写的大规模数据应用。

                例如,许多企业需要处理高数据量的实时交易,这要求系统能够以高吞吐量处理数据。这种情况下,传统的区块链限制其能力,因为它需要时间来达成共识并写入数据。尽管越来越多的区块链技术(如侧链和跨链技术)正在探索解决这些问题,但要实现大规模数据存储的高效性,仍需不断创新和。

                然而,也有一些去中心化存储解决方案,像IPFS(星际文件系统)等,提供了一种更为灵活和高效的方式来存储大规模数据。IPFS允许用户通过分布式网络来存储数据,而不必在每个节点上保存整个数据集,这可以为大规模应用提供一种新的思路。总之,虽然区块链存储在大规模数据存储方面存在一定的挑战,但也伴随着新的解决方案与发展潜力。

                现在我们继续各个问题依次介绍。